Market makers

Current friction

Capital is fragmented, spot inventory is expensive to warehouse separately, large flow leaks intent, and tail-risk handling matters as much as day-to-day spread opportunity.

On Ultrade

Ultrade gives market makers one capital base across spot, perps, and collateral, plus auto-borrow, API access, protected execution, and more credible stress handling.

Relevant workflows
  • Quote spot books using perps collateral via auto-borrow.
  • Keep native inventory across chains and use it as one margin base.
  • Run market making and hedging from one venue instead of splitting capital across disconnected environments.

Funds and basis desks

Current friction

Collateral gets fragmented across venues, generic hedges are imperfect, public order exposure hurts execution quality, and many venues behave poorly under stress.

On Ultrade

Ultrade supports unified multi-asset margin, protected dark-pool execution, active collateral earning yield, open competitive liquidations, and Precision ADL that socializes residual losses directly to equity on a weighted basis without closing positions.

Relevant workflows
  • Use a diversified asset base as one risk-managed collateral system.
  • Keep collateral productive instead of leaving it idle between venues.
  • Evaluate a perps venue by execution quality and stress handling, not just headline leverage and UI.
